The problem is the "at the time". PCs, TVs anything tech really is already outdated on Black Friday. Newegg has a 50inch 4k TV for $200 right now. Yes it is a weird brand and it is probably shit made but it is still a 50 inch 4k TV.
It is like FitBit shit the past few years. The HR used to be $150. Black Friday it went down to $99 and in January $79 and less.
Unless you are buying clothing, yard equipment, tools and patio/home shit you really aren't getting a deal. You are just cleaning stock for the newer model which will also be lower priced than the previous model.
